32-946. Same; shooting season; hunting licenses. No person shall take any game bird upon a controlled shooting area by shooting in any manner except between September 1 and April 30, both dates inclusive, of each year. Controlled shooting area licensees may assess charges to persons hunting on the controlled shooting area, and such charges may include a fee per bird taken. Every person hunting on a controlled shooting area shall possess a valid hunting license or controlled shooting area hunting license, if required by law.
